Understanding the Mechanics of the 'Up-and-Away' Game
At the heart of the game lies a Random Number Generator (RNG). This isn’t a simple algorithm; it’s a sophisticated system designed to produce unpredictable results. The RNG determines the point at which the airplane will ‘crash,’ effectively ending the round. While earlier versions of RNGs were arguably easier to decipher, modern systems employ complex cryptographic techniques to ensure fairness and randomness. To believe that any software, including an aviator predictor, can consistently bypass this randomness is a fundamental misunderstanding of how these systems operate. The perceived patterns that some players identify are often illusions born from confirmation bias, where individuals focus on instances that support their beliefs while dismissing contradictory evidence.
The Illusion of Patterns
Players often attempt to identify patterns in previous game results, hoping to extrapolate these patterns into future predictions. This can involve analyzing the 'crash points' of previous rounds, searching for repeating sequences, or studying the timing of the flights. However, the RNG operates independently with each round meaning past results have absolutely no bearing on future outcomes. This is a crucial concept to grasp: each ‘flight’ is a fresh start, devoid of memory of previous events. Attributing meaning to these past events is akin to searching for patterns in coin flips – while streaks may occur, they are simply the result of chance, not a sign of a predictable system.

The Claims and Realities of Aviator Predictor Apks
The marketing surrounding aviator predictor apks is often highly persuasive, promising guaranteed profits and 'secret algorithms' that can decipher the game's RNG. These claims are, overwhelmingly, unsubstantiated. Many of these applications are little more than repackaged random number generators themselves, offering a false sense of control. Others may employ basic statistical analysis, but even the most sophisticated statistical models cannot consistently predict a truly random event. Furthermore, downloading and installing these apks often carries significant security risks, including malware, viruses, and the potential theft of personal and financial information. The promise of easy money should always be viewed with extreme caution, especially when it involves downloading software from unknown sources.
The Security Risks Involved
Downloading an aviator predictor apk from unofficial sources is akin to opening the door to cybercriminals. These applications often request excessive permissions on your device, granting them access to sensitive data, such as your contacts, photos, and banking information. They may also contain hidden malware that can compromise your device's security, steal your identity, or even hold your data ransom. Reputable app stores generally have security protocols in place to prevent malicious applications from being distributed, but unofficial sources lack these safeguards. Always prioritize security by sticking to trusted sources and carefully reviewing the permissions requested by any application before installing it. It's far better to lose a small stake than to risk a significant breach of your personal security.

Setting Limits and Managing Risk
One of the most effective strategies is to set a firm budget and stick to it. Decide how much money you are willing to lose before you start playing, and then resist the temptation to chase your losses. Another helpful technique is to set win limits. Once you’ve reached a predetermined profit goal, stop playing and withdraw your winnings. This prevents you from becoming overconfident and potentially giving back your gains. Finally, utilize the auto-cashout feature, which allows you to set a multiplier at which your bet will automatically be cashed out. This can help you lock in profits and avoid the risk of losing your stake.
